Sensory Tools in Fredericksburg, VA: A Resource Guide for Practitioners and Parents
A guide to sensory therapy, occupational therapy, and stress management resources in Fredericksburg VA — including Mary Washington Healthcare, military family supports, and community organizations.
Fredericksburg VA sits at the crossroads of the I-95 corridor between Washington DC and Richmond, serving as a healthcare and education hub for the Rappahannock region. With Mary Washington Healthcare, the University of Mary Washington, and proximity to Marine Corps Base Quantico and Fort Barfoot, the city serves a diverse population including a large military-connected community. This guide covers local therapy resources, school-based supports, and community organizations serving Fredericksburg-area families and practitioners.
Local Clinics & Sensory Resources in Fredericksburg
Mary Washington Healthcare Rehabilitation Services
Comprehensive outpatient rehabilitation at Mary Washington Hospital including occupational therapy, physical therapy, hand therapy, and neurological rehabilitation for the Rappahannock region.
Spotsylvania Regional Medical Center
HCA-operated hospital providing outpatient rehabilitation services, orthopedic recovery, and physical therapy for Spotsylvania County and surrounding areas.
Fredericksburg City Public Schools Student Services
District counseling, occupational therapy, and special education services at James Monroe High School, Walker-Grant Middle School, and elementary campuses.
Spotsylvania County Public Schools Special Education
County-wide occupational therapy, school counseling, and related services across one of the largest school systems in the Rappahannock region.
Stafford County Public Schools Student Support
Student services including school-based OT, counseling, and Military Student Transition Programs serving the large military-connected student population.
University of Mary Washington Counseling Center
University counseling services providing mental health support, stress management, and psychological services for UMW students and community referrals.
Rappahannock Area Community Services Board
Regional behavioral health authority providing developmental disability services, mental health treatment, and early intervention for Fredericksburg, Spotsylvania, Stafford, and King George.
Fredericksburg Area Museum
Community museum offering educational programming, sensory-friendly events, and inclusive family activities in downtown Fredericksburg.
Practitioner Associations & Community Groups
Fredericksburg-area residents access support through the Virginia Department of Behavioral Health regional office, Military OneSource for Quantico and Fort Barfoot families, the Rappahannock United Way community directory, the Fredericksburg Regional Chamber of Commerce wellness resources, and the University of Mary Washington's psychology department community clinics.
